APPROVING A PUD AMENDMENT FOR POA-SCHERER, LLC. FOR "VICTOR
GARDENS SOUTH VILLAGE" ON PROPERTY LOCATED SOUTH OF
FRENCHMAN ROAD (COUNTY ROAD 8) AND WEST OF EVERTON AVENUE
NORTH
WHEREAS, POA -Scherer, LLC has requested approval of a PUD Amendment to allow
construction of 14 townhomes and approximately 56,000 square feet of commercial on a
the 12.62 -acre property legally described as follows:
Oudot A, Victor Gardens 2°d Addition
And
Oudot A, Victor Gardens 3'd Addition
WHEREAS, the Planning Commission has reviewed the PUD general plan at a duly
called Public Hearing and recommends approval, and;
NOW, THEREFORE, BE IT HEREBY RESOLVED BY THE CITY COUNCIL OF
THE CITY OF HUGO, MINNESOTA, that it should and hereby does approve the
request by POA -Scherer, LLC for a PUD general plan amendment, subject to the
following conditions:
1. A PUD general plan/site plan is approved to allow the creation of 14 townhomes and
4 commercial lots in accordance with the plans received on June 11, 2004, except as
amended by this resolution.
2. Approval is contingent upon City Council approval of the requested preliminary plat.
3. Development standards for the PUD shall be as indicated on the plans dated June 11,
2004, except as amended by this resolution.
4. Commercial lots shall comply with the setbacks as shown on the plans.
5. All platted townhome lots shall comply with the following setbacks:
Front yard from public street
15 feet
Between buildings
20 feet
Setback around the perimeter of the site
exterior property lines
30 feet
6. A master sign plan shall be submitted for City review and approval prior to filing the
final plat.
7. Pavement and sidewalk detailing shall be as shown on the plans.
8. The sidewalk shall connect to the planned trail south of CSAH 8. The developer shall
work with the City and County to ensure these connections are made.

9. Building materials shall be as shown on the plans. The material samples shall be
submitted for City review and approval prior to final plat.
10. Staff will monitor the tenants within the development to ensure that adequate parking
is provided as tenants are finalized.
11. All building elevations shall receive equal treatment and visual qualities. There shall
be no underdeveloped backside to the buildings. Public entries and storefront
windows are encouraged on all building elevations.
12. The applicant shall provide copies of the development covenants for City review. A
copy of the covenants shall be filed with the final plat.
13. The homeowner's association documents shall include language to ensure that the
enclosed garage spaces are maintained for vehicle parking and that parking of
snowmobiles, boats, RVs and other recreational vehicles in the driveway is
discouraged. The covenants should be drafted to prohibit the storage of anything in
the garage or driveway that would prevent the storage and parking of vehicles. Such
language shall also be included in the Developers Agreement.
14. Private driveways in front of the townhome garages shall be 22 feet long to
accommodate parking.
15. Private streets serving the townhomes should be 22 feet wide where possible.
16. The developer shall provide different paving materials, signage or other treatment to
demarcate the private driveways.
17. Cross access and maintenance agreements shall be recorded with the final plat for the
shared private drives and parking.
18. The existing drainage and utility easement over the outlots shall be vacated prior to
final plat.
19. The applicant shall comply with all conditions from the City Engineer's memo dated
June 18, 2004.
